Claim question about tenageer friend backing into car

by Joe

My teenage son that has gull insurance on his car while out of town was parked at a friends house.

A friend back into his car and caused about 1700 in damage.

This friend was going to pay for damage directly and now has decided to file a claim with his insurance company. My son already has car in for repairs. Does my son need to notify my sons insurance company. thank you


Answer:

It depends… Is there any possibility that your son’s car was parked illegally or in any way be blame for the accident (which it would be difficult, but I am talking about an allegation).

If there is no way that this can happen, then you are probably safe. Remember that you have a duty to report claims, read more about there:
